William Shakespeare’s ROMEO + JULIET (Soundtrack) Album (1996)
William Shakespeare’s Romeo + Juliet is a 1996 romantic crime film directed, produced, and co-written by Baz Luhrmann. It is a modernized adaptation of William Shakespeare’s tragedy of the same name, albeit still utilizing Shakespearean English. The film stars Leonardo DiCaprio and Claire Danes in the title roles of two teenagers who fall in love, despite their being members of feuding families. Brian Dennehy, John Leguizamo, Harold Perrineau, Pete Postlethwaite, Paul Sorvino and Diane Venora also star in supporting roles. It is the third major film version of the play, following adaptations by George Cukor in 1936 and by Franco Zeffirelli in 1968.

FLAG DAY Fim & (Original Soundtrack) Album (2021)
Flag Day is a 2021 American drama film directed by and starring Sean Penn. His daughter Dylan Penn co-stars. The film is based on Jennifer Vogel’s 2004 book, Flim-Flam Man: A True Family History. It premiered in competition at the 2021 Cannes Film Festival. It was released on August 20, 2021, by United Artists Releasing. The film has received mixed reviews from critics.
